As part of our ongoing centennial celebration, enjoy an extra seminar focused on heirlooms, presented by The Family Curator, Denise Levenick. We will offer 4 lectures over 2 days: Saturday morning, 9 to noon, and Sunday afternoon, 1 to 4 (Pacific times). This seminar is free to SGS members and available for a small fee to non-members.
Program includes--
- Preserving the Past: Archiving and Digitizing Your Family Keepsakes
- Selecting and Preparing Images for Family History Projects
- Archival Storage Strategies and Solutions
- Family History Projects for the Digital Age

The Family Curator, Denise Levenick, is the author of How to Archive Family Keepsakes and How to Archive Family Photos. Her roots are in Kansas, Illinois, Vermont, Rhode Island, and Germany, and she loves researching in old courthouses and town halls.
